Gramophone DA-744 (10-in.)

The following matrix(es) were released with this catalog number:

CompanyMatrix No.Take NumberDateTitle/Artist 
Victor B-23440 1 10/28/1919 Minuet in D / Jascha Heifetz
Victor B-27037 1 10/19/1922 Vivace / Jascha Heifetz

Primary Performers:

Jascha Heifetz (instrumentalist : violin)
